Lambley
English
Etymology
From Old English lamb + lēah (“clearing”).
Proper noun
Lambley
- A village in Coanwood parish, Northumberland, England (OS grid ref NY6758).
- A village and civil parish in Gedling borough, Nottinghamshire, England (OS grid ref SK6245).
